The annual Architectural Designers New Zealand (ADNZ) national conference will take place this September in the Bay of Islands.

This year’s conference features a line-up of speakers such as senior architect to the Sagrada Família Basilica Foundation in Barcelona Professor Mark Burry, newly appointed registrar of Licensed Building Practioners in New Zealand Paul Hobbs, and 2014 New Zealander of the Year Dr Lance O’Sullivan.

The National Conference will close on 26 September with the prestigious ADNZ  Resene Architectural Design Awards Gala Ceremony and Dinner. The awards ceremony presents the best of New Zealand’s architectural talent and includes the announcement of the Supreme Design of the Year Award.

Open to all ADNZ members and a limited number of non-members. ADNZ and NZIA CPD Points rewarded.
